Honey Garlic Salmon

Honey Garlic Salmon

Tender, flaky salmon fillets glazed in a sticky-sweet honey garlic sauce with a hint of soy and lemon. This weeknight favorite comes together in under 30 minutes and delivers bold, restaurant-quality flavor with minimal effort — perfect for the whole family.

4 servings · Prep 10 min · Cook 15 min · Total 25 min

American · Main Course · Dinner

Main

  • 4 piece salmon fillets skin-on, about 6 oz each, patted dry
  • 0.5 tsp salt
  • 0.25 tsp black pepper freshly ground
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 2 tbsp fresh parsley chopped
  • 1 small lemon sliced into wedges for serving

Sauce

  • 3 tbsp honey
  • 4 cloves garlic minced
  • 2 tbsp soy sauce low-sodium preferred
  • 1 tbsp unsalted butter
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ice freshly squeezed
  • 1 tsp lemon zest

Instructions

  1. Pat the @[Salmon Fillets] completely dry with paper towels — this is key for a good sear. Season both sides generously with @[Salt] and @[Black Pepper]. In a small #[Mixing Bowl], whisk together the @[Honey], @[Soy Sauce], @[Lemon Juice], and @[Lemon Zest] (if using). Set the sauce aside.
  2. Heat the @[Olive Oil] in a large #[Skillet] over ^[medium-high heat] until shimmering. Place the @[Salmon Fillets] skin-side up and cook undisturbed for ~[4–5 minutes] until a golden crust forms. Flip the fillets and cook for another ~[3–4 minutes] on the skin side until the @[Salmon] is nearly cooked through.
  3. Reduce the heat to ^[medium]. Push the @[Salmon] to one side of the pan and add the @[Butter]. Once melted, add the @[Minced Garlic] and sauté for about ~[30 seconds] until fragrant. Pour in the honey-soy mixture and stir to combine with the garlic butter. Let the sauce simmer for ~[1–2 minutes] until it thickens slightly.
  4. Spoon the honey garlic sauce over each @[Salmon Fillet] repeatedly, coating them well. Cook for another ~[1 minute], basting continuously, until the @[Salmon] is fully cooked and the glaze is sticky and caramelized. Remove from heat, garnish with @[Fresh Parsley], and serve immediately with @[Lemon] wedges on the side.
